    This paper analysis the existence of weak and global solutions for a system of two equations with initial data in large function spaces. In particular, the problem under analysis couples two degenerate parabolic equations. One for a thin film equation of fourth order with another one for surfactant concentration as an advection-diffusion equation of second order. The authors also consider the system under the action of gravitational, capillary and van der Waals forces. In that sense, the analytic approach seems to be new and a good continuation of previous works for similar problems. The applications of this problem are very interesting and wide. From a mathematical point of view, most of the previous works used a regularization approach to deal with the degeneration of the equations. In particular the thin film equation. Here, the authors produce a nice implementation of classical methods, such as Galerkin approximation or Lyapunov stability, to arrive at their results.
